    Abstract: Provided is a pair of plates for a rotary processing machine having the following configuration and a method of mounting the same by which the pair of plates can be mounted on the respective outer circumferential surfaces of a pair of cylinders with high precision. When a female recessed plate and a male raised plate are overlapped with each other so as to make processing portions of the female plate correspond to those of the male plate, fitting protrusions are fitted into respective fitting portions. Accordingly, the movement of the fitting protrusions is restricted both in the width direction of the plates and in the mount direction of the plates. Concurrently, guiding protrusions are respectively inserted between corresponding pairs of guide protrusions in the guiding portions. Accordingly, the guiding protrusions are guided so that relative movement of the guiding protrusions is allowed only in the mount direction.

    Abstract: A flexible die is used in an embossing apparatus in which a pair of flexible bases (2a, 2b) are respectively wrapped around a pair of cylindrical rollers disposed opposing each other, and a sheet to be processed (S) is passed through between the pair of rollers, thereby performing embossing. The pair of flexible bases (2a, 2b) are constituted by a female flexible base (2a) and a male flexible base (2b) that are mated with each other, a line-shaped convex portion (3a) corresponding to the contour of an embossing processing pattern is formed in the female flexible base (2a), and the convex portion (3b) is formed in the male flexible base (2b), the convex portion (3b) being fitted within the area encompassed within the line-shaped convex portion (3a) of the female flexible base while leaving an interval from the inner circumferential surface of the line-shaped convex portion (3a). A concave portion (30) is formed in the convex portion (3b).

    Abstract: An embossing cylinder (10) comprising a central cylindrical body (11) and supports for bearings (12, 12′) projecting laterally from the circular ends of the central cylindrical body (11), wherein the central cylindrical body (11) comprises an internal cylindrical portion (13) and a coating (14), the coating (14) being provided molten on the internal cylindrical portion (13) and being made of softer material than the material that forms the internal cylindrical portion (13), easy to engrave and with high resistance against abrasion.

    Abstract: A graphic arts die and support plate assembly is provided that is adapted to be mounted as a unit on the chase of a flat bed or rotary graphic arts press. The assembly includes a plurality of spaced individual dies fixedly mounted in predetermined relative relationship on a support plate member of the unit. Alignment holes in each die that register with orifices in the support plate member are adapted to receive temporary alignment pins thereby assuring correct positioning of the dies with respect to one another on the support plate member until the dies are affixed to the support plate member. Makeready and die lock-up time of the press is significantly decreased because all dies of the assembly may be preregistered with a design artwork before mounting of the die and support assembly on the press. A series of graphic arts die units are also provided that are adapted to be mounted as an assembly encompassing more than 180° of the circumference of a rotary press chase. The graphic arts die units have die support plate members that may be aligned with indicia on the press chase, and that have notch structure receiving a tool for facilitating alignment and spacing between adjacent die support plate members. Cutouts in the die support plate members permit manual selective shifting of a die relative to the die support plate member therefor using a tool received in a cutout and engageable with the die.

    Embossing assembly for sheet material

    Abstract: An embossing assembly for sheet material includes at least two embossing rollers, the ends of which are rotatably mounted in the side panels of an embossing machine. Each of the side panels is divided into a fixed portion and at least one movable portion. The ends of the embossing rollers are mounted in supports which are removably fixed in seats formed in the fixed portions of the side panels or in the movable portions of the side panels of the machine. In this manner, when the movable portions of side panels are moved with respect to the fixed portions of side panels, a space is cleared for removal of at least a portion of the embossing roller supports.

    Abstract: An apparatus and process (20) for forming an embossed web or other article can include moving a target, composite web (26) along an appointed machine-direction (22) at a selected web speed, and operatively contacting the target web (26) with a rotary embossing device (38) to thereby form a non-linear embossment region (82) in at least a selected embossment portion of the target web (26). For example, the web speed can be at least a minimum of about 1.9 m/sec. In a particular aspect, the embossing device (38) can include an outer peripheral surface (42) having a lateral cross-direction (24) and a circumferential-direction (40), and can include a non-linear embossing member (44) located on the outer surface (42). In another aspect, the embossing member (44) can be configured to include a selected traversing occurrence along the circumferential-direction (40) of the embossing device (38). In a further aspect, the embossing member (44) can be configured to include a selected lateral traversing distance (50).
